Formal Expressions of Surprise

When it comes to formal situations, such as professional settings or academic environments, it’s crucial to use polite language while expressing surprise. The following phrases are excellent choices:

  • I must say, I am truly astonished by…

    This phrase expresses surprise while maintaining a respectful tone. It’s particularly suitable for formal discussions, business meetings, or academic presentations.

  • What a remarkable/unexpected turn of events!

    Using this phrase indicates your astonishment at a situation or outcome that stands out from what was anticipated. It’s perfect for formal conversations or when discussing a turn of events during a business negotiation.

  • I am taken aback by…

    This expression implies that something has caught you off-guard or surprised you. It can be used in various formal situations, such as when reacting to a surprising statistic during a research presentation.

Informal Ways to Express Surprise

Informal settings, such as casual conversations with friends or family, allow for a more relaxed and colloquial tone. Consider using the following phrases to express your surprise in a more informal manner:

  • No way! I can’t believe…

    Using this phrase adds a touch of excitement and disbelief to your expression of surprise. It works well when discussing surprising personal anecdotes with friends or reacting to unexpected news.

  • Wow, that’s mind-blowing!

    This phrase conveys a high level of astonishment in a fun and informal way. It can be used when responding to surprising facts, extraordinary accomplishments, or unexpected achievements.

  • Are you kidding me? I never expected…

    Employing this phrase demonstrates intense surprise, sometimes mixed with disbelief. It’s ideal for expressing astonishment at something unexpected or shocking.

Tips for Expressing Surprise Effectively

Now that you have some phrases to express your surprise, consider these additional tips to ensure your message is conveyed clearly:

  1. Use appropriate body language: While saying the words is important, your body language also plays a crucial role in conveying surprise. Widen your eyes, drop your jaw slightly, or raise your eyebrows to enhance your verbal expression of surprise.
  2. Vary your tone: Experiment with the tone of your voice to match the level of surprise you want to express. Higher pitch or volume can accentuate your astonishment, while a controlled and measured tone could be more appropriate for formal situations.
  3. Consider cultural context: If you’re in a different cultural setting, remember that expressions of surprise can vary. Research and familiarize yourself with the local customs to ensure your message is received appropriately.
  4. React promptly: When faced with a surprising situation, it’s essential to react swiftly to avoid seeming indifferent or disinterested. Delaying your reaction might diminish the impact of your surprise.

Examples of Using Surprise Expressions

To help you better understand how to utilize expressions of surprise effectively, here are some practical examples:

Formal: I must say, I am truly astonished by the research findings presented today. The results challenge our previous assumptions and open up new possibilities for further investigation.

Informal: No way! I can’t believe you actually won the lottery! That’s incredible!
